"Public Finance and Public Policy," 6th Edition, is authored by Jonathan Gruber, a prominent economist known for his contributions to healthcare economics and policy. This textbook provides a comprehensive overview of the principles and practices of public finance, emphasizing the role of government in the economy and its effects on societal welfare. It combines theoretical concepts with practical applications, making it an essential resource for students and professionals interested in economics, public policy, and fiscal analysis.

The 6th edition includes updated content reflecting recent developments in public finance and policy, ensuring relevance in today's economic landscape. The ISBN for this edition is 978-1319115790, and it is published by Worth Publishers. The book features a range of case studies, real-world examples, and policy applications that illustrate the implications of public finance decisions on various aspects of society, including education, healthcare, and welfare programs.

Key topics covered in the book include the principles of taxation, government expenditure, the efficiency and equity of public programs, and the impact of fiscal policy on economic stability. Gruber's clear and engaging writing style makes complex concepts accessible, aiding students in grasping the intricacies of public finance. Each chapter is designed to encourage critical thinking about public policy issues and the evaluation of government intervention in the economy.

Overall, this textbook serves as a valuable resource for students studying economics and public policy, offering insights into how public finance shapes the economy and impacts citizens' lives. Its thorough analysis and contemporary relevance make it a crucial text for understanding the evolving field of public finance and the effective design of public policy.
